Average Rental Prices
Rental costs vary based on the season and the specific vehicle type. During peak tourist seasons (summer and holidays), expect higher prices. Off-peak periods offer more competitive rates. As a general guideline, economy cars might range from $30 to $60 per day during the off-season, while SUVs could cost from $70 to $120 per day. Specific pricing depends on the rental company, the duration of the rental, and the particular vehicle model.
Rental Policies and Terms
Rental policies differ between companies. Key considerations include the minimum rental age, insurance requirements, and fuel policies. Some companies may have additional fees for extras like GPS navigation systems or specific add-ons. It’s essential to review the fine print of each company’s policies to ensure a smooth rental experience.

Special Deals and Promotions
Rental car companies frequently offer special deals and promotions, often targeted at specific demographics or travel times. Keep an eye out for discounts for AAA members, military personnel, or students. Online travel agencies often aggregate these deals, making it easier to compare and find the best option. Many rental companies also offer loyalty programs, rewarding repeat customers with exclusive discounts.

Additional Services and Pricing
| Service | Estimated Price (USD) |
|---|---|
| GPS Navigation System | $10- $20 per day |
| Child Safety Seat (Infant) | $5- $15 per day |
| Child Safety Seat (Booster) | $5- $10 per day |
| Supplemental Collision Damage Waiver (CDW) | $10 – $25 per day |
| Supplemental Liability Insurance | $5 – $15 per day |
Note: Prices are estimates and may vary based on the rental company, the vehicle type, and the specific services chosen.
